Thanks to the support of the Advisory Group, and the ongoing fundraising efforts of so many of you, WHWN is looking forward to a year of exciting offerings. In addition to the regular Wednesday night writing workshops, we plan on:
-Adding our FIRST satellite writing workshop, in Lansing, Michigan. Stay tuned for more information on how to be trained to be a WHWN workshop facilitator in your own town.
-A one-day painting and writing workshop in Somerville.
-A one-day songwriting workshop, in Somerville.
-A once a month Skype workshop, starting in June.
-A new page to the WHWN website to feature fresh writing for workshop members.
-Our yearly WHWN barbecue.
-And of course, the new WHWN open mic, happening every other month!
